Function Description

The YieldTrakk YM-1 system is designed to upgrade Claas Lexion combine harvesters with enhanced yield and moisture monitoring capabilities. It interfaces with the combine's factory-installed Quantimeter sensors to collect data on grain yield and moisture content. The system consists of an Electronic Control Unit (ECU) and several harnesses that connect to existing sensors and the combine's electrical system.

The core function of the system is to measure grain yield and moisture. Grain yield is determined by an optical sensor located near the top of the clean grain elevator. This sensor transmits an infrared light beam across the elevator paddles. As each paddle passes, it breaks the beam. The duration for which the beam is broken, measured as a percentage of darkness, correlates with the amount of grain on the paddle. Grain moisture is measured by a sensor in a sampling unit on the side of the clean grain elevator, which takes periodic grain samples.

Additionally, the YieldTrakk system utilizes the header position to determine when the combine is actively working (in/out of work). This is achieved by interfacing with the factory-installed header height potentiometer.

The collected yield and moisture data, along with header position information, are processed by the YieldTrakk YM-1 ECU and can be displayed on a Topcon X30 console, providing operators with real-time insights into their harvesting operations.

Calibration Data for Claas Lexion Combines (ALL LEXIONS, including CAT Lexions):

  • Curve points (@ 16Hz):
    • PC tare: 3.35
    • PC 1: 12.95
    • PC 2: 20.1
    • PC 3: 33.55
    • PC 4: 45.5
    • PC 5: 54.0
  • Crop factors:
    • A Wheat: 25.2
    • B Barley: (Not specified)
    • C Oats: (Not specified)
    • D Oilseed Rape (Rapeseed Canola): (Not specified)
    • E Linseed: (Not specified)
    • F Beans (Soya): (Not specified)
    • G Peas: (Not specified)
    • H Maize (Corn): (Not specified)
  • Slope correction factors:
    • LH: -0.22
    • RH: -0.35
    • FW: +0.18
    • BW (Uphill): -0.2
  • Sensor position (mm): (Not specified)

The ECU must be mounted VERTICALLY and oriented as shown in the manual for correct operation of its integral angle sensors. Mounting bolts M6x25mm are supplied.

Maintenance Features

The document emphasizes several safety and maintenance-related aspects:

  • Authorized Service: Product repairs should only be performed by authorized TPA service centers.
  • Safety Warnings: Operators are advised to closely review and comply with all safety warnings and directions in the manual.
  • Proper Installation: Correct installation is crucial for safe and reliable operation.
  • Harness Routing: All wiring harnesses must be cable-tied to existing harnessing or fixtures to ensure a clean fit and prevent interference with moving parts. Connections are labeled and color-coded for ease of installation.
  • Pre-Operation Checks: Before starting any work on the vehicle, it must be shut down, allowed to cool, and the ignition key removed to prevent accidental starting.
  • Safe Workshop Practices:
    • Thorough cleaning of the machine and work areas to prevent contamination of hydraulic and electrical systems.
    • Wearing appropriate clothing and footwear protection.
    • Not performing installation alone; assistance is recommended.
    • Proper disposal of oil, coolant, or machine fluid according to local laws.
    • Manually securing machine components that are raised, worked under, or removed.
    • Never working on, adjusting, lubricating, or performing maintenance on a moving vehicle or one with powered moving parts.
    • Keeping all vehicle parts in good working order and reporting damage immediately.
    • Disconnecting negative (-) and positive (+) battery terminals before electrical system service, maintenance, or welding on self-propelled machines.
    • Disconnecting the entire implement-tractor harness connections before electrical system service or welding on implements.
  • Safe Handling of Components: Install and handle brackets and electronic system components safely, using secure vehicle handholds/footholds or ladders/scaffolds as needed. Avoid working in wet, windy, or icy conditions.
  • Panel and Guard Replacement: Never operate the vehicle with panels or guards removed; they must be replaced after repairs.
  • Safety Signage: Do not remove or obscure safety signs; replace unreadable or missing signs.
  • Electrical Safety: Incorrectly connected power can cause severe injury and damage. The power connector should be attached only at the end of installation to prevent electrical damage.
  • Warranty: TPA provides a one-year warranty for electronic components and a 90-day warranty for valves, hoses, cables, and mechanical parts against defects in materials and workmanship. Damage due to negligence, abuse, improper use, maintenance, modification, or repair is not covered. Calibration, labor, and travel expenses for in-field removal/replacement are also not covered. Defective items can be shipped to TPA for repair, with shipping and handling charges paid by the customer.
